FARO Focus3D X 130

The FARO Focus3D X 130 (actually FARO Focus3D X 130) is a 3D laser scanner manufactured by the company FARO. The phase-based laser scanner achieves a high measuring speed of maximal 976.000 measuring points per second in theory. The resolution and quality of the scans can be adjusted individually and according to the needs. The FARO Focus3D X 130 captures objects in a range from 0.6 m (23.6 in) to 130 m (5,118.1 in); thus, it is perfectly suited for application in architecture, BIM, process industry, heritage, forensics and others. The laser scanner can be controlled by a touchscreen or WLAN. It is equipped with an internal 70 megapixel color camera. The captured point clouds and images are saved on the inserted SD memory card and thus can be easily transferred to a PC. Like other models of the X series, FARO Focus3D X 130 is characterized by laser class 1 and noise reduction. Due to the integrated GPS receiver, single scans can be correlated easily in post-processing. The power supply is effected by means of an internal battery (duration of approx. 4.5 hours) or an external power source.
